A very energetic X-ray burst from 4U 2129 + 11 in M15

A very-energetic X-ray burst has been detected during an observation of the X-ray source 4U 2129 + 11 in the M15 globular cluster by the Japanese Ginga satellite. The observation period took place between October 20, UT 1600 and October 24, UT 0400, 1988, and the X-ray source was observed with the Large Area Counter array onboard Ginga. The burst precursor preceded the main event by about six seconds, indicating that a strong expansion of the neutron star photosphere occurred. During the first 30 s of the main part of the burst, a series of slow radius oscillations was observed whose termination may signify the transition from an outflowing neutron star wind to a static extended (but very slowly shrinking) envelope. A time-resolved spectral analysis of the burst data shows evidence for deviations of the burst spectra from a black body which cannot solely be described in terms of spectral hardening. It is shown that, in principle, the results may be used to derive mass and radius information of the neutron star, as well as the anisotropy of the burst emission, provided it remains the same during the burst.
